Output 5e6970f86ffaafd4e7639c1f56f786314dd1920754d18207f3805bab3898c14a:2

value
676596895
script pubkey
OP_0 OP_PUSHBYTES_20 a70ecf69f7a54a1b6909e04e551bae5ffe6e56a6
address
ltc1q5u8v760h549pk6gfup892xawtllxu44xlzvrq3
transaction
5e6970f86ffaafd4e7639c1f56f786314dd1920754d18207f3805bab3898c14a
spent
true